Subdivision Design CE 111 Design Graphics

Subdivision Drawing Drawing shows bearings of the Centerline of each roadway and the tangent distance between points. Each lot is defined using bearings and line lengths. This is an example of a “metes and bounds” survey.

Metes and Bounds Plat

Legal Description All that portion of Lot Four (4) in Block One Hundred Forty-nine (149) of the City of Germantown, as per Map thereof No. 336, filed in the office of the County Recorder of said Shelby County, November 12, 1976, described as follows: Starting at a point on the north side of the 66 feet right of way of Edgewood Drive; thence N 61° 56’ 33” E for a length of 184.24 feet; thence N 1° 16’ 55” W for a length of 715.37 feet; thence S 89° 44’ 40” W for a length of 164.51 feet; thence S 1° 16’ 55” E for a length of 801.32 feet to the point of beginning and containing 1.42 Acres, more or less.

Bearings OA = N 70° 00’ 00” E OB = S 35° 00’ 00” E OC = S 55° 00’ 00” W OD = N 30° 00’ 00” W Bearings are less than 90° and are located in one of the four quadrants: NE, NW, SW or SE.

Subdivision Regulations “Where practical, side lot lines shall be at right angles to straight street lines and radial to curved street lines. Each lot shall front on a public street or road which has a right-of-way width of not less than forty (40) feet”

Subdivision Regulations Radial to Curved Street. Intersect at center of Cul-de-sac 40 foot minimum ROW
